Palacio Manco Capac

Palacio Manco Capac rises above Cusco on foundations laid centuries before the Spanish ever arrived. Once known as Palacio Qolqampata, this sixteenth century mansion carries five hundred years of history in its walls, Inca stonework meeting colonial arches, restored with care rather than replaced. A double jamb gateway, pure Inca craftsmanship, still stands amid the terraced gardens that surround the property, framed by groves of eucalyptus and quiet views over the Imperial City below.

Inside, just twenty rooms await, no two quite alike. Garden rooms open onto the terraces, junior suites carry carved wood and colonial detail, and the master suite unfolds into expansive, handcrafted spaces. Mornings bring breakfast drawn straight from Cusco's markets, bright with colour and local flavour. Beyond the gates, the Plaza de Armas sits five minutes away, Qorikancha Temple not much further, yet within the mansion's stone courtyards, the city's noise feels a world apart.
